Clipart by: www.mycutegraphics.com A review of correlational and intervention studies indicates that many language and cognitive skills contribute to listening comprehension, including working memory, attention, vocabulary, syntactic knowledge, inferencing, theory of mind, and comprehension monitoring. Speech perception skills can be described in four categories: awareness, discrimination, identification and comprehension.
